Negative Associations
As a name steeped in mythology, Atreus carries some negative connotations. His story in Greek mythology is riddled with betrayal, violence, and revenge. It's important to consider whether these associations might impact your child's perception of the name.
Nickname Choices
While Atreus doesn't readily lend itself to traditional nicknames, there are possibilities. "Trey" or "At" could be shortened versions. "Atrey" could offer a playful and unique twist.
Sibling Name Choices
Atreus pairs well with a range of sibling names. For a boy, names like Silas, Caspian, or Orion offer a similar sense of strength and mystery. For a girl, names like Lyra, Aurora, or Artemis evoke a sense of wonder and grace.
